Web30 nov. 2024 · In recent times, anticancer therapies by means of multikinase inhibitors (MKI) targeting several kinases have proven promising. MKI inhibit a number of intracellular and cell surface kinases, decreasing tumor growth and replication of different types of cancers. Hence, they have become a new therapeutic option in various cancer types. Web27 okt. 2024 · Tyrosine kinases are implicated in tumorigenesis and progression, and have emerged as major targets for drug discovery. Tyrosine kinase inhibitors (TKIs) inhibit corresponding kinases from phosphorylating tyrosine residues of their substrates and then block the activation of downstream signaling pathways. Web20 feb. 2024 · Pralsetinib for thyroid cancer. According to the available data from the ARROW study, treatment with pralsetinib achieved an ORR of 65% (95% CI 53–75) in 79 MTC patients with RET mutations.
